FFBC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

279 of the 7,457 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in First Financial Bancorp (FFBC)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$1.91B — down 7.8% from $2.07B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 42 funds opened new FFBC positions and 18 closed out — a net gain of 24 holders — while 97 added to existing stakes and 87 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Macquarie Group, adding an estimated $7.39M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$19.7M.
